Understanding D-Shackle Types A Comprehensive Overview


D-shackles, also known as D-rings or simply shackles, are an essential component in various industries, particularly in lifting, rigging, and maritime applications. These versatile tools consist of a U-shaped body with a pin, making them ideal for connecting different components such as ropes, cables, and chains. Their design offers both strength and flexibility, allowing them to be used in a variety of configurations. This article will delve into the different types of D-shackles, their applications, and their importance in ensuring safety during lifting operations.


Types of D-Shackles


1. Standard D-Shackles These are the most common type of D-shackle. Generally made from steel, they are designed to withstand heavy loads and can be used in a wide range of applications. The straight edge of the “D” makes it easy to attach and detach from various rigging configurations. Standard D-shackles are typically used in lifting applications and can be found in both galvanized and stainless steel finishes.


2. Narrow D-Shackles These have a narrower body, making them suitable for situations where space is limited. Narrow D-shackles are often used in applications that require more precise connections, such as in the rigging of sails or in situations where multiple shackles are needed in a confined area.


3. Wide D-Shackles As the name suggests, wide D-shackles offer a broader opening, allowing for easier attachment to thicker cables or chains. They are particularly beneficial in marine applications where heavy-duty equipment is often required. The wider design provides more flexibility and stability when lifted.


4. Screw Pin D-Shackles This type features a pin that can be screwed in and out, providing enhanced security and ease of use. Screw pin D-shackles are commonly used in applications where frequent connecting and disconnecting is necessary, as they eliminate the risk of losing a removable pin. They are ideal for uses in rigging where equipment might be subject to vibration or movement.

5. Bolt-Type D-Shackles Utilizing a bolt and nut instead of a pin for greater security, bolt-type D-shackles are less likely to come apart during use. This type is ideal for high-risk environments where safety is of utmost importance, such as in heavy lifting applications. They are often used in industrial settings where extreme forces are at play.


6. Round Pin D-Shackles Round pin D-shackles are specifically designed for applications that require a quick release mechanism. The rounded pin can easily be pushed out when needed, making it especially useful in rescue operations or emergency scenarios where time is critical.


Applications of D-Shackles


The applications of D-shackles are vast and varied. They are commonly used in construction, marine, and aviation industries, among others. In construction, D-shackles are essential for lifting heavy machinery and securing loads during transport. In marine settings, they are used to attach rigging systems, allowing for the effective management of sails and equipment. Additionally, D-shackles play a crucial role in rescue operations, where their quick-release capabilities can significantly affect the outcome.
